The pathology of the discourse of poximity of religions
Discourse of poximity of religions is one of the most important strategies of the Islamic Republic of Iran regarding the Islamic world. The important question of this research is whether the mentioned discourse will be effective in the second step of the Islamic Revolution with the same coordinates as before or not? With an analytical approach to the history of discourse, we find that the success of this discourse in the second step is possible if it can review and pathologize in accordance with the requirements of the new Islamic civilization of the past. The research findings prove that reductionism, minimal understanding of the issue of unity and ultimately the non-approximation of seminaries in the Islamic world are the most important harms of the discourse of approximation of religions that need to be corrected in the second step of the Islamic Revolution.
